Walking around Kings Cross – June 2024

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Our wonderful guides Jenny and Elaine took us to Kings Cross for this year’s London Walk.  It was a fascinating trip to this incredibly vibrant area much changed from yesteryear.   Gone are the days when the hinterland of Kings Cross was a seedy, dangerous area after dark – a no-go area if you were walking on your own.  Over the last decade the area has been transformed into a vibrant high-tech hub with Google, YouTube and Meta having their London offices located here. It can also boast of 2,000 new homes, 10 new parks (40%) of the land, 20 new streets, 400 mature trees, 23 new and refurbished buildings and a nature reserve. The area is best seen in the evening when the buildings are lit up and the bars and restaurants are busy and buzzy. However, despite all this modernity there are still remnants of the area’s industrial and carbon polluting past.  Jenny and Elaine gave us a fascinating insight into the area’s industrial past and present as well as its social history, exploring industrial sites as well as housing developments old and new.  The gardens were an added bonus with their lovely planting.  Given all the recent rain and grey skies, we were lucky to have warm and sunny evenings for our walks.
